If you travel with your teens or more than 1 adult, no need to book an additional room, as this hotel provides 2-bedroom suites for 2,150,000 IDR (161.31 USD) and 2-bedroom pool villas with a private pool for additional 1,100,000 IDR (82.53 USD). Not only does it have 2 individual bedrooms, but it also has a large terrace for each of the rooms, and a big living room, dining room and a kitchen with electric stove and a big fridge (cook as you want it!).
